摘要
Purpose: To compare in young and old rats longitudinal measurements of retinal nerve fiber layer thickness (RNFLT) and axonal transport 3-weeks after chronic IOP elevation. Method: IOP was elevated unilaterally in 2- and 9.5-month-old Brown-Norway rats by intracameral injections of magnetic microbeads. RNFLT was measured by spectral domain optical coherence tomography. Anterograde axonal transport was assessed from confocal scanning laser ophthalmolscopy of superior colliculi (SC) after bilateral intravitreal injections of cholera toxin-B-488. Optic nerve sections were graded for damage. Results: Mean IOP was elevated in both groups (young 37, old 38 mmHg, p=0.95). RNFL in young rats exhibited 10% thickening at 1-week (50.9 +/- 8.1 mm, p<0.05) vs. baseline (46.4 +/- 2.4 mu m), then 7% thinning at 2-weeks (43.0 +/- 7.2 mu m, p>0.05) and 3-weeks (43.5 +/- 4.4 mu m, p>0.05), representing 20% loss of dynamic range. RNFLT in old rats showed no significant change at 1-week (44.9 +/- 4.1 mu m) vs. baseline (49.2 +/- 5.3 mm), but progression to 22% thinning at 2-weeks (38.0 +/- 3.7 mu m, p<0.01) and 3-weeks (40.0 +/- 6.6 mu m, p<0.05), representing 59% loss of dynamic range. Relative SC fluorescence intensity was reduced in both groups (p<0.001), representing 77-80% loss of dynamic range and a severe transport deficit. Optic nerves showed 75-95% damage (p<0.001). There was greater RNFL thinning in old rats (p<0.05), despite equivalent IOP insult, transport deficit and nerve damage between age groups (all p>0.05). Conclusion: Chronic IOP elevation resulted in severely disrupted axonal transport and optic nerve axon damage in all rats, associated with mild RNFL loss in young rats but a moderate RNFL loss in old rats despite the similar IOP insult. Hence, the glaucomatous injury response within the RNFL depends on age.
